Tips For A Safe and Comfortable Charter
All fishing tackle and equipment is provided including bait. Life jackets are available in case of emergency. Life jackets for children are available but please bring your own for your child's comfort as the life jackets onboard are for emergency purposes and are big and bulky. Rain gear is provided as well as coffee and cups. However, you may want to bring additional food and drink. For safety reasons alcohol is discouraged on many of our boats. Please dress for the weather. It is cooler on the water than it is on land. Wear clothing in layers. It is coldest in the mornings and you may remove layers, as it gets warmer during the day. Don't forget to bring a warm jacket. A stocking hat or scarf to block the wind is also recommended. Please wear sensible shoes such as tennis shoes. Wearing sandals or flip flops are not practical and can be dangerous. The glare off of the water and the wind are very hard on your skin so sun block is recommended. Tuna Fishermen: It is recommended that you wear rubber boots and rain pants/bibs. It is a bloody business and new Chinos are not a good idea.
All Dockside boats have restrooms (heads) and cabins but when you are fishing you will have to be out on deck where the action is. Some of our boats are well suited for handicapped people so if you do have any special needs please inform us when making your reservation.
To help avoid sea sickness always get a good nights sleep the night before your trip. Eating a light breakfast of non-greasy foods might also help. If you are prone to sea sickness you may want to see your local doctor before coming to Depoe Bay about prescription motion sickness medication (Scopace is a new prescription drug which people say works really well) or purchase over the counter medications. Over the counter medications are better used if they are started the night before your trip and then again in the morning of your trip.
